Ellen Swift

Ellen Swift FSA is a British archaeologist and Professor of Roman Archaeology at the University of Kent.

[1][2] Professor Swift studied at the Institute of Archaeology, University College London for her BA, MA, and PhD.

[3] Swift is a specialist in material culture studies of the Roman world, including dress accessories and functional artefacts including dice.

[4][5] She was elected a Fellow of the Society of Antiquaries of London in October 2005.

[2] In 2001, the Theoretical Roman Archaeology Conference formed a standing committee to oversee the conference, consisting of Swift, Martin Carruthers, Carol van Driel-Murray, Andrew Gardner, Jason Lucas, and Louise Revell.
